windows10linux双系统的简单介绍

2021-03-31 13:25:05 68点热度 0人点赞 0条评论
什么是双系统? 双系统指在同一台计算机上安装并运行两个不同的操作系统(OS),例如Windows 10和Linux。用户可通过启动菜单自由切换系统,兼顾不同场景需求。 为何选择Windows 10 + Linux双系统? […]
  • 什么是双系统?

双系统指在同一台计算机上安装并运行两个不同的操作系统(OS),例如Windows 10和Linux。用户可通过启动菜单自由切换系统,兼顾不同场景需求。

  • 为何选择Windows 10 + Linux双系统?
  • 应用场景互补: Windows适合日常办公、游戏娱乐;Linux适用于编程开发、服务器管理
  • 学习与探索: 熟悉两种主流操作系统生态,提升技术视野
  • 安全隔离: 隔离工作环境与实验环境,降低系统风险
  • 安装前的准备工作
  • 硬件要求: 至少8GB内存(建议16GB)、256GB硬盘(SSD更佳)
  • 数据备份: 使用Acronis True Image或EaseUS Todo Backup完整备份重要文件
  • 分区规划:
    • Windows保留至少100GB系统盘(C盘)
    • 预留至少50GB未分配空间给Linux
    • 建议创建独立数据盘(D/E盘)实现跨系统资源共享
  • 工具准备:
    • Windows 10原版镜像(微软官网下载)
    • Linux发行版ISO(推荐Ubuntu 22.04 LTS/Manjaro)
    • Rufus/UltraISO制作启动U盘
    • GParted Live CD辅助分区
  • 详细安装步骤
  • 第1步:优化Windows系统
    • 打开"磁盘管理"收缩分区,释放至少50GB未分配空间
    • 禁用快速启动:控制面板→电源选项→注销设置→取消勾选
    • 更新至最新系统版本(可选但推荐)
  • 第2步:制作双系统U盘
    • 使用Rufus设置分区表类型需与当前BIOS模式一致:
      • UEFI模式:选择GPT分区方案
      • Legacy模式:选择MBR分区方案
    • 同时制作Windows和Linux启动盘(或分两次操作)
  • 第3步:安装Windows 10
    • 进入BIOS设置启动顺序,优先USB设备
    • 按照向导完成安装,注意选择已有分区(非全新安装)
    • 安装完成后配置网络驱动及常用软件
  • 第4步:安装Linux系统
    • 重启后从U盘启动进入安装界面
    • 分区设置要点:
      • 选择"Something else"手动分区
      • 创建根分区(/):EXT4格式,分配至少30GB
      • 建议单独划分swap分区(内存的1-2倍)
      • /home目录单独分区更利于数据管理
    • 正确设置引导装载程序位置(通常选/分区挂载点)
    • 完成安装后测试系统兼容性
  • 第5步:修复启动问题
    • 若无法识别Windows,使用Boot Repair工具修复GRUB
    • 通过EasyBCD添加Linux启动项(Windows环境下)
  • 关键注意事项
  • BIOS模式一致性: 确保两个系统使用相同启动模式(UEFI或Legacy)
  • 磁盘分区表类型: GPT支持大容量硬盘但需UEFI,MBR兼容性更好
  • 驱动兼容性: Linux对显卡/NVIDIA驱动需额外配置
  • 文件系统兼容: NTFS/FAT32可双向读写,ext4需安装特殊工具访问
  • 系统更新影响: 重大Windows更新可能破坏引导记录
  • 双系统优缺点对比
项目 Windows 10 Linux
易用性 图形化界面友好 命令行为主(近年GUI改进明显)
软件生态 商业软件丰富 开源工具主导
安全性 病毒木马风险较高 天生防御机制更强
硬件支持 即插即用 部分外设需手动配置
学习成本 中(尤其命令行操作)
  • 常见问题解决方案
  • 启动黑屏问题:
    • 尝试添加nomodeset参数到GRUB配置
    • 更新显卡驱动或更换轻量级桌面环境
  • 磁盘识别异常:
    • 在Linux中安装ntfs-3g包
    • 检查磁盘挂载权限设置
  • 双系统时间错乱:
    • 同步硬件时钟:timedatectl set-local-rtc 0
    • 统一使用UTC时间标准
  • 文件共享难题:
    • 创建共享分区(建议FAT32格式)
    • 使用Nextcloud搭建私有云同步
  • 进阶技巧与配置
  • 优化启动菜单:
    • 使用Grub Customizer自定义排序/超时时间
    • 添加开机密码保护
  • 跨系统开发环境:
    • 通过WSL2在Windows运行Linux子系统
    • 使用VirtualBox创建虚拟机互操作
  • 资源管理优化:
    • 为各系统分配独立swap空间
    • 使用Snapper等工具监控系统状态
  • 故障应急方案:
    • 制作系统救援盘(Rescatux)
    • 定期备份/etc和/home目录
  • 典型应用场景示例
  • 程序员工作站:
    • Windows运行VS Code/PyCharm
    • Linux部署Docker/Kubernetes环境
    • 共用代码仓库实现无缝协作
  • 家庭娱乐电脑:
    • Windows畅玩Steam游戏
    • Linux运行Plex媒体服务器
    • 通过Samba共享影音资源
  • 教学演示设备:
    • Windows展示Office办公流程
    • Linux演示Python脚本开发
    • 使用VNC实现远程演示
  • 未来趋势与发展
  • WSL2模糊双系统界限,但纯Linux体验不可替代
  • 容器化技术(Kata Containers)提供轻量级隔离方案
  • 云原生时代推动跨平台工具链发展
  • AI辅助系统管理成为新方向
  • 结语

合理规划的双系统配置能极大提升生产力,但需注意:

  • 定期维护系统兼容性
  • 掌握基础命令行操作
  • 根据实际需求选择Linux发行版
  • 保持谨慎的数据管理习惯

通过本文指导,您可构建稳定高效的双系统环境,在数字世界中自由穿梭于不同技术领域。

PC400

这个人很懒,什么都没留下